Checking the work tree status is quite slow on Windows, due to slow lstat
emulation (git calls lstat once for each file in the index). Windows
operating system APIs seem to be much better at scanning the status
of entire directories than checking single files.
Add an lstat implementation that uses a cache for lstat data. Cache misses
read the entire parent directory and add it to the cache. Subsequent lstat
calls for the same directory are served directly from the cache.
Also implement opendir / readdir / closedir so that they create and use
directory listings in the cache.
The cache doesn't track file system changes and doesn't plug into any
modifying file APIs, so it has to be explicitly enabled for git functions
that don't modify the working copy.
Note: in an earlier version of this patch, the cache was always active and
tracked file system changes via ReadDirectoryChangesW. However, this was
much more complex and had negative impact on the performance of modifying
git commands such as 'git checkout'.

Git for Windows ships with its own Perl interpreter, and insists on
using it, so it will most likely wreak havoc if PERL5LIB is set before
launching Git.
Let's just unset that environment variables when spawning processes.
To make this feature extensible (and overrideable), there is a new
config setting `core.unsetenvvars` that allows specifying a
comma-separated list of names to unset before spawning processes.

Emulating the POSIX lstat API on Windows via GetFileAttributes[Ex] is quite
slow. Windows operating system APIs seem to be much better at scanning the
status of entire directories than checking single files. A caching
implementation may improve performance by bulk-reading entire directories
or reusing data obtained via opendir / readdir.
Make the lstat implementation pluggable so that it can be switched at
runtime, e.g. based on a config option.

Emulating the POSIX dirent API on Windows via FindFirstFile/FindNextFile is
pretty staightforward, however, most of the information provided in the
WIN32_FIND_DATA structure is thrown away in the process. A more
sophisticated implementation may cache this data, e.g. for later reuse in
calls to lstat.
Make the dirent implementation pluggable so that it can be switched at
runtime, e.g. based on a config option.
Define a base DIR structure with pointers to readdir/closedir that match
the opendir implementation (i.e. similar to vtable pointers in OOP).
Define readdir/closedir so that they call the function pointers in the DIR
structure. This allows to choose the opendir implementation on a
call-by-call basis.
Move the fixed sized dirent.d_name buffer to the dirent-specific DIR
structure, as d_name may be implementation specific (e.g. a caching
implementation may just set d_name to point into the cache instead of
copying the entire file name string).

On Windows, there are dramatic problems when a command line grows
beyond PATH_MAX, which is restricted to 8191 characters on XP and
later (according to http://support.microsoft.com/kb/830473).
Work around this by just cutting off the command line at that length
(actually, at a space boundary) in the hope that only negative
refs are chucked: gitk will then do unnecessary work, but that is
still better than flashing the gitk window and exiting with exit
status 5 (which no Windows user is able to make sense of).
The first fix caused Tcl to fail to compile the regexp, see msysGit issue
427. Here is another fix without using regexp, and using a more relaxed
command line length limit to fix the original issue 387.

Assumes file names in git tree objects are UTF-8 encoded.
On most unix systems, the system encoding (and thus the TCL system
encoding) will be UTF-8, so file names will be displayed correctly.
On Windows, it is impossible to set the system encoding to UTF-8.
Changing the TCL system encoding (via 'encoding system ...', e.g. in the
startup code) is explicitly discouraged by the TCL docs.
Change gitk functions dealing with file names to always convert
from and to UTF-8.

We recently converted both the `git rebase` and the `git rebase -i`
command from Unix shell scripts to builtins.
The former has a safety valve allowing to fall back to the scripted
`rebase`, just in case that there is a bug in the builtin `rebase`:
setting the config variable `rebase.useBuiltin` to `false` will
fall back to using the scripted version.
The latter did not have such a safety hatch.
Let's reinstate the scripted interactive rebase backend so that `rebase.useBuiltin=false` will not use the builtin interactive rebase,
just in case that an end user runs into a bug with the builtin version
and needs to get out of the fix really quickly.
This is necessary because Git for Windows wants to ship the builtin
rebase/interactive rebase earlier than core Git: Git for Windows
v2.19.0 will come with the option of a drastically faster (if a lot
less battle-tested) `git rebase`/`git rebase -i`.
As the file name `git-rebase--interactive` is already in use, let's
rename the scripted backend to `git-legacy-rebase--interactive`.
A couple of additional touch-ups are needed (such as teaching the
builtin `rebase--interactive`, which assumed the role of the
`rebase--helper`, to perform the two tricks to skip the unnecessary
picks and to generate a new todo list) to make things work again.

The builtin rebase and the builtin interactive rebase have been
developed independently, on purpose: Google Summer of Code rules
specifically state that students have to work on independent projects,
they cannot collaborate on the same project.
One fallout is that the rebase-in-c and rebase-i-in-c patches cause no
merge conflicts but a royal number of tests in the test suite to fail.
It is easy to explain why: rebase-in-c was developed under the
assumption that all rebase backends are implemented in Unix shell script
and can be sourced via `. git-rebase--<backend>`, which is no longer
true with rebase-i-in-c, where git-rebase--interactive is a hard-linked
builtin.
This patch fixes that.

Some options are only handled by the git-rebase--interactive backend,
even if run non-interactively. For this awkward situation (run
non-interactively, but use the interactive backend), the shell scripted
version of `git rebase` introduced the concept of an "implied
interactive rebase". All it does is to replace the editor by a dummy one
(`:` is the Unix command that takes arbitrary command-line parameters,
ignores them and simply exits with success).
